The issue of homelessness affects countless individuals across the globe. Still, there is a specific group that faces unique challenges: transgender homeless youth. These young individuals who identify as transgender face a heightened risk of homelessness due to a variety of factors.

This article will explore the struggles faced by transgender homeless youth and discuss the importance of providing support and resources for the LGBTQ community.

Understanding the Challenges

Transgender individuals often experience rejection and discrimination from their families, communities, and society as a whole. This rejection can lead to strained relationships, loss of support systems, and, ultimately, homelessness.

True Colors reports that the lack of acceptance and understanding of transgender individuals’ identities exacerbates their vulnerability.

Heightened Risks

Transgender homeless youth face higher risks of physical and sexual abuse, mental health issues, substance abuse, and suicide.
